The Natural Gas (NG) business area is responsible for transporting, processing and marketing StatoilHydro’s gas via pipelines and LNG worldwide.
The business area is in charge of roughly 80% of all Norwegian gas exports. This also includes marketing of the gas from the State’s Direct Financial Interest (SDFI).
According to the International Energy Agency (IEA), the estimated annual growth in global gas consumption in the period 2005-2030 is 2.1%. In the same period growth in OECD Europe is expected to be at 1.4%. This translates into a
European demand for gas in 2030 of approximately 770 bcm - or approximately
six times Norway’s current export capacity.
